Prior to getting my RV-6A I had perhaps 250 hours over 20 plus years. My cross country experience was limited. I did not like to talk to ATC. I had never flown in the mountains in all the years I had lived in Colorado and less than ideal/good weather flights were avoided. I considered myself a wuss when it came to bad weather and was very proud of it. The following parts will detail how this grasshopper went from a relative newbie pilot to one that is far less newbieish. This will be provided in multiple parts for several reasons.
